Description

The compound clamping that bend pipe bolt connects
Technical field
This utility model relates to a kind of mould, particularly to the compound clamping that a kind of bend pipe bolt connects.
Background technology
Air-conditioner pipe Partial joints requires over nut bolt and connects, in the normal preparation technology route of existing screwed joint product, it is that first upsetting bolt carries out bend pipe operation again, namely upsetting connecting bolt technique is positioned at before bend pipe operation, as long as the length long enough of screwed joint, in bend pipe process, screwed joint will not be interfered with angle pipe equipment;And need screwed joint one end length in part pipeline bend pipe process too short due to circuit design, follow-up angle pipe equipment can be caused interference, and cannot be carried out bend pipe operation, by process route in turn, can only first carry out bend pipe operation, then carry out upsetting connecting bolt operation.And owing to, after carrying out bend pipe operation, pipeline has existed three-dimensional bending, be no longer straight tube, in order to ensure in upsetting connecting bolt operation, the space of pipeline screwed joint one end moves towards indeformable, then need compound clamping to ensure that what bend pipe upsetting connecting bolt worked is smoothed out.
Summary of the invention
The technical problems to be solved in the utility model is: the compound clamping providing a kind of bend pipe bolt to connect, and adopts this mould to ensure that being smoothed out of on bend pipe upsetting connecting bolt, solves above-mentioned prior art Problems existing.
The technical scheme solving above-mentioned technical problem is: the compound clamping that a kind of bend pipe bolt connects, including the first station expander clamping and the second station upsetting bolt clamping,
The first described station expander clamping is made up of two semicircle expander moulds separated, the middle part correspondence of each semicircle expander mould has groove I, during duty, the groove I of two semicircle expander moulds forms through hole I, and through hole I front end is that the bend pipe for clamping bend pipe being identical with bend pipe shape for the expander hole of expander, rear end clamps hole I;
The second described station upsetting bolt clamping is made up of two semicircle upsetting die bolts separated, the middle part correspondence of each semicircle upsetting die bolt has groove II, during duty, the groove II of two semicircle upsetting die bolts forms through hole II, and through hole II front end is that the bend pipe for clamping bend pipe being identical with bend pipe shape for the upsetting bolt hole of upsetting connecting bolt, rear end clamps hole II.
Described expander hole is followed successively by the large diameter hole section for pipe end bending and molding from front to back, for the expander hole section of expander with for the inclined hole section of linkage section between the extended diameter segment of molding and original diameter section.
The cross sectional shape of described upsetting bolt hole is rectangle.
This utility model is provided with the bend pipe for clamp bend pipe identical with bend pipe shape and clamps hole, ensure that the space of bend pipe three-dimensional bending is moved towards, guarantee that, in upsetting connecting bolt operation, the space of pipeline screwed joint one end moves towards indeformable, it is possible to ensure being smoothed out of on bend pipe upsetting connecting bolt work.Adopt this utility model mould can first bend pipe upsetting connecting bolt again, solve because air-conditioner pipe screwed joint one end length is too short, follow-up angle pipe equipment can be caused the problem interfered and first upsetting connecting bolt cannot be adopted to carry out bent tube technique again.
It addition, this utility model simple in construction, easy to operate, it is adapted in the manufacturing enterprise being correlated with and promotes the use of.

Detailed description of the invention
Embodiment 1: the compound clamping that a kind of bend pipe bolt connects, as Figure 1-Figure 4, including the first station expander clamping 1 and the second station upsetting bolt clamping 2,
First station expander clamping 1 is made up of two semicircle expander moulds 11 separated, the middle part correspondence of each semicircle expander mould has groove I 111, during duty, the groove I of two semicircle expander moulds forms through hole I 12, and through hole I front end is that the bend pipe for clamping bend pipe being identical with bend pipe shape for the expander hole 121 of expander, rear end clamps hole I 122;Described expander hole 121 is followed successively by the large diameter hole section 1211 for pipe end bending and molding from front to back, for the expander hole section 1212 of expander with for the inclined hole section 1213 of linkage section between the extended diameter segment of molding and original diameter section;
Second station upsetting bolt clamping 2 is made up of two semicircle upsetting die bolts 21 separated, the middle part correspondence of each semicircle upsetting die bolt has groove II 211, during duty, the groove II of two semicircle upsetting die bolts forms through hole II 22, and through hole II front end is that the bend pipe for clamping bend pipe being identical with bend pipe shape for the upsetting bolt hole 221 of upsetting connecting bolt, rear end clamps hole II 222.The cross sectional shape of described upsetting bolt hole 221 is rectangle.
Work process: this utility model needs to coordinate with corresponding punch forming plug, first by air-conditioner pipe on bolt sleeve, first station expander, bolt is moved to the position not affecting expander, air conditioner tube the first station expander clamping is clamped, then expander is carried out, the shape (as shown in Figure 5) similar to bolt bore end face is formed by the enlarged-diameter of air-conditioner pipe termination and by end face bends, first station upsetting bolt, bolt is moved to air-conditioner pipe termination then tight with the second station upsetting bolt clip die clamp, air-conditioner pipe termination and bolt upsetting are connect (as shown in Figure 6).
